"Noun. A person, usually of poorly educated, working class origin, who dresses casually in designer sportswear and vulgar jewellery. Chavs are generally viewed as an ignorant under-class with a propensity for criminal or loutish behaviour. Usually derog. Orig. South-west. Popular from early 2000s"
- peevish.co.uk
Misterpolly's etymology below reeks of spuriosity. The best theory seems to be that it derives from the Romany word chavi, child.
